Dive into Style: Luxury Fabrics Make a Splash in Designer Swimwear and Beachwear.

Luxury fabrics are the hallmark of designer swimwear and beachwear. These materials are not only durable, but they also provide comfort and style for those who want to look their best while enjoying some fun in the sun.
One of the most popular luxury fabrics used in swimwear is nylon. Nylon is known for its durability, strength, and resistance to abrasion making it an excellent choice for swimwear that needs to withstand exposure to saltwater or chlorine. It also allows designers to create a wide variety of textures and finishes, from matte to glossy.
Another luxurious fabric that has been gaining popularity over recent years is Lycra®. This material provides excellent stretch and support, which makes it ideal for shaping swimsuits such as bikinis and one-pieces. Lycra® also retains its shape even after repeated use, allowing you to enjoy your favorite swimsuit without worrying about sagging or stretching out.
For those looking for a more eco-friendly option, recycled polyester can be an excellent choice. This sustainable fabric is made from recycled plastic bottles and offers many benefits similar to traditional polyester such as durability, quick-drying properties, and resistance to fading.
Silk is another luxurious fabric that has been making waves in designer swimwear collections recently. Although traditionally thought of as a delicate material unsuitable for water activities or exposure to sunlight – modern silk blends have advanced qualities like moisture-wicking capabilities combined with softness that make them suitable options when treated correctly.
Finally, cotton may not be the first material you would consider for swimwear due to its absorbent nature; however – new technologies are being developed using hydrophobic properties which allow cotton threads woven together into textiles resistant against water absorption – providing a comfortable feel while still maintaining breathability.
